3-1-5-7. Setting special work mode

Item is used when exchanging components including ink tubes.
Execution of regular functions (agitation of white ink, etc.) is terminated in Special Work Mode.
<IMPORTANT>
Always cancel the Special Work Mode upon completing the required task.
Otherwise the termination of regular functions may result in damaging the print head.
<TIPS>
Standby display indicates errors while the printer is set to Special Work Mode.
Although all menu items are still enabled, the printer is unable to printout.
